What is Milk Powder and How is it Made?

Milk powder, also known as dried or powdered milk, is a dairy product manufactured by dehydrating fresh milk. The process removes water, resulting in a lightweight, shelf-stable powder that can be reconstituted by adding water. The two most common methods are spray drying and roller drying, which use heat to evaporate moisture while preserving many of the milk's essential components. Whole milk, non-fat (skim) milk, and even buttermilk can be used to create different types of milk powder.

The Nutritional Profile of Milk Powder

Milk powder generally retains the core nutritional value of the fresh milk it is derived from, albeit in a more concentrated form. The exact nutrient content can vary based on whether it is made from whole or skim milk.

Key Nutrients Found in Milk Powder

  • Proteins: Milk powder is an excellent source of high-quality protein, including casein and whey, which are vital for muscle repair, growth, and overall body tissue health.
  • Calcium: A single serving can provide a significant amount of calcium, essential for strong bones and teeth, and helpful in preventing conditions like osteoporosis.
  • Vitamins: Milk powder contains a variety of vitamins, including vitamin A, vitamin D, and B-complex vitamins. Fat-soluble vitamins like A and D are more prevalent in whole milk powder, while some brands of skim milk powder are fortified to add them back.
  • Minerals: Beyond calcium, it provides essential minerals such as potassium, phosphorus, and magnesium.
  • Carbohydrates: The primary carbohydrate is lactose, a natural milk sugar. This can be a concern for those who are lactose intolerant.

Types of Milk Powder and Their Health Implications

Different types of milk powder have distinct nutritional profiles and implications for health:

  • Whole Milk Powder: Contains all the fat found in whole milk, making it higher in calories and saturated fat than skim versions. The higher fat content also means it retains more fat-soluble vitamins (A, D, E, and K).
  • Skimmed Milk Powder: With the milk fat removed, this version is lower in calories and fat. It is often fortified with vitamins A and D to compensate for the nutrients lost with the fat. Its low-fat nature makes it a good option for those managing weight or cholesterol.
  • Fortified Milk Powder: Many manufacturers add extra vitamins and minerals, such as iron, to enhance the nutritional value, especially in products intended for children or pregnant women.

Advantages and Potential Disadvantages

Milk powder's benefits go beyond its nutrient content, offering practical advantages over liquid milk. However, it also has potential drawbacks to consider.

Advantages of Milk Powder

  • Long Shelf Life: With the moisture removed, milk powder can be stored for extended periods without refrigeration, making it a convenient and reliable pantry staple.
  • Convenience: Its light weight and compact form factor make it easy to transport and use in various recipes, particularly in situations where refrigeration is unavailable.
  • Cost-Effectiveness: In many cases, milk powder is a more economical option than fresh milk, especially when purchased in bulk.

Potential Disadvantages and Health Concerns

  • Oxidized Cholesterol: Whole milk powder, due to its fat content and the heating process, may contain higher levels of oxidized cholesterol (oxysterols) compared to fresh milk. Studies have linked oxysterols to the formation of atherosclerotic plaques.
  • Added Sugars and Fillers: Some milk powder products, particularly dairy whiteners, may contain added sugars and other ingredients that can increase the glycemic index and overall calorie count. It is crucial to read the label.
  • Reduced Nutrients: While fortified varieties exist, some of the more sensitive vitamins, like B12, can be lost during the dehydration process.

Milk Powder vs. Liquid Milk: A Comparison

While they originate from the same source, powdered and liquid milk have some key differences.

Feature Milk Powder (Reconstituted) Liquid Milk (Fresh)
Shelf Life Very long (months to years), non-refrigerated Short (7-10 days), requires refrigeration
Nutritional Profile Similar to fresh milk; often fortified with vitamins Slightly richer in some vitamins like B12
Taste and Texture Can have a slightly different, sometimes chalkier, taste and texture Fresh, creamy taste and smooth texture
Convenience Easy to store, transport, and use in cooking or emergencies Ready to drink immediately; less versatile for long-term storage
Cholesterol Whole varieties may contain oxidized cholesterol Contains natural cholesterol without oxidation
Cost Generally more economical per serving Typically higher cost per serving

Recommended Uses for Milk Powder

  • Baking and Cooking: Improves the texture and moisture of baked goods and can be used to thicken sauces and soups.
  • Emergency Preparation: An excellent, non-perishable source of dairy for long-term storage or emergency kits.
  • Smoothies and Shakes: Increases protein content and creaminess in beverages.
  • Fortification: Easily adds nutrients like calcium and protein to other food items.
